So on the day he bumped into her during training, he made a point of returning the business card he had found to her. Before leaving, he even inquired whether she wanted to see Dr. Xie.

All of this stems from the fact that Dr. Xie is his maternal grandfather.

So, could it be that he was able to easily see Dr. Xie today and get my mother medical treatment?

Zhu Liushuang quickly dismissed her unfounded suspicions: their relationship didn't seem to be that close yet... Otherwise, he should have taken the initiative to tell her that Xie Jingzhi was his maternal grandfather when they met that day, right?

Being delusional is a disease, and it needs to be cured!

Zhu Liushuang cupped her cheeks, trying to clear her head and stop being so self-satisfied.

"Xiao Zhu, who were you whispering to at the door just now?" Xie Jingzhi suddenly spoke up, his deep, resonant voice breaking the silence of the room.

"Huh?" Zhu Liushuang seemed not to have reacted yet, and murmured, "Dr. Xie, what did you say?"

Xie Jingzhi, who was changing the moxa sticks for Gu Chunling inside the curtain, suddenly laughed heartily: "Were you talking to my grandson just now? I think I heard his voice."

Although the old man was quite old, his hearing was remarkably good. Zhu Liushuang thought to herself: She and He Ming had only exchanged a few words, and their voices were quite low; she didn't know how the old man had heard them all.

“Yes…that’s right, your grandson is here,” Zhu Liushuang responded loudly.

There was a rustling sound inside the curtain, followed by Xie Jingzhi's voice: "Xiao Zhu, could you please ask him to come over and help me?"

"Who are you calling?" Zhu Liushuang asked uncertainly.

“My grandson, the boy you were just talking to!” Xie Jingzhi instructed, “Tell him to come to the physiotherapy room right away.”

Zhu Liushuang stood up, supporting herself on the armrests of the chair, her voice urgent: "Hey, I'll go call him for you right away."

She got up in a hurry, her steps quickening, and after leaving the house, she started jogging.

The sun was blazing outside, but thankfully there was a covered walkway under the eaves. Even so, I still managed to break a light sweat.

It was only a three- to five-minute walk from the examination room to the living room of the main house. Standing alone in the middle of the empty living room, she was momentarily at a loss as to where to look for He Ming.

It's just that she left in such a hurry that she forgot to even ask where everyone was.

"Miss Zhu, what are you doing here?" Just then, Yuan Xiaoqin came out of the kitchen holding a spatula.

“Aunt Yuan, I’m looking for He Ming.” Zhu Liushuang took a deep breath and continued, “Dr. Xie asked him to help out in the physiotherapy room.”

Yuan Xiaoqin put down the spatula and rag in her hands and said, "Are you helping to clean up the ginger paste and wipe the moxibustion sites? I'm good at that. He Ming is definitely working overtime, so I'll go instead!"

A hint of sadness flashed in Zhu Liu's eyes, but she didn't dare to refuse: "Alright, then Aunt Yuan, you can come with me."

In the blink of an eye, Yuan Xiaoqin awkwardly changed her tune: "Oh dear, look at my brain, there are still ribs cooking in the pot... By the time I come back from helping, the soup will probably have boiled dry."

Zhu Liushuang didn't understand the deeper meaning in her words, and tentatively suggested, "Then, shall I watch the fire for you?"

"No need, no need," Yuan Xiaoqin quickly waved her hand. "The old man called for He Ming, so I won't interfere. He's in the study, the second room on the left upstairs. Go and call him yourself!"

A hint of secret joy instantly welled up at the corners of her slightly downturned lips. Zhu Liushuang looked up in the direction Yuan Xiaoqin was pointing, and saw an intricate glass lamp hanging in the center of the ceiling.

She pursed her lips, trying to control the ever-widening smile, but the uncontrollable joy in her heart still slipped out from her eyes.

"Okay, thank you, Aunt Yuan." She tried her best to remain calm, then stepped up the stairs.

The closer she got to the study, the smaller her steps became. Conversely, her heart pounded heavily with anxiety, rising and falling in her chest.

After pausing at the study door and taking several deep breaths, Zhu Liushuang raised her right hand and gently knocked twice.

There was no response from inside the door.

"Knock knock," she raised her hand and knocked twice more, this time with more force than before.

"Aunt Yuan, I'm still busy... You and Grandpa eat first." The intermittent voice penetrated the door and reached her ears.

Zhu Liushuang cleared her throat, then quietly pushed open the door a crack. She peeked half her head into the study, her round eyes searching for He Ming's location.

Actually, there was no need to look for him. The study wasn't big, and He Ming was right in front of her. He was leaning back lazily in his chair, talking on the phone with a serious expression and sharp words, completely unaware of Zhu Liushuang "sneaking around" outside the door.

Only after the call ended did He Ming turn his back to her and ask, "Aunt Yuan, why are you standing at the door and not coming in?"

Zhu Liushuang pushed the door open completely, took a step forward into the study, and stood awkwardly.

At the same time, He Ming turned his seat around and sat down.

Their eyes met, and both of them were taken aback.

"Senior...it's me." She pinched her burning earlobe and gave an awkward smile. "I saw you were busy with work, so I didn't want to bother you."

"Did you need something?" He Ming remained seated lazily, but his tone was gentler than when he had called earlier.

Zhu Liushuang nodded vigorously: "Yes! Doctor Xie asked you to come and help. It should be... the finishing touches for the Du Meridian moxibustion."

He Ming's gaze lingered on her face for two seconds before he raised his phone and said helplessly, "You could have just sent me a WeChat message... You wouldn't have had to make this extra trip."

Oh right, how come she didn't think of that!

A hint of embarrassment flashed across Zhu Liushuang's face: "I'm sorry, senior, I was in a hurry. I was afraid you were too busy with work to check the messages in time, so I took the liberty of coming here."

She couldn't very well tell him that she was actually too excited just now and only focused on taking the opportunity to look for someone, so she forgot that they had each other's contact information, could she?

He Ming remained noncommittal, stopped pursuing the topic, turned and closed his notebook, then got up and walked over to her.

Today he was dressed casually, a stark contrast to his formal attire at work. He wore a white off-the-shoulder short-sleeved shirt, black casual shorts, and light gray sneakers. When his beautiful almond-shaped eyes looked down at her, Zhu Liushuang didn't dare to breathe, letting herself sink into that deep, cold spring.

"Aren't you leaving?" He Ming asked, turning his head when she didn't respond.

"Let's go, let's go... Dr. Xie must be getting impatient!" Zhu Liushuang moved aside and followed.

————

Inside the physiotherapy room, Xie Jingzhi finished applying the third moxa stick to Gu Chunling, his face showing some fatigue. He bent down, removed the moxibustion device from her back, and then sat down on a chair to wait.

There was no sound around. Gu Chunling had been lying face down on the physiotherapy bed for a long time, and her knees were starting to hurt. "Dr. Xie, how much longer until it's over?"

Xie Jingzhi lifted the curtain and glanced outside: "It'll be over soon after my grandson comes and cleans things up. About ten more minutes, just hang in there..."

Without the pressure of the moxibustion device, Gu Chunling moved her legs slightly and asked curiously, "Is your grandson also a doctor?"

"Him? He's not interested in studying medicine. He's just used to doing odd jobs for me since he was little, so he knows a little bit about medicine." Xie Jingzhi waved his hand and took out a handkerchief to wipe his forehead.

If He Ming sees how tired I am, I'll probably have to shut down my medical practice right now!

"By the way, how old is Xiao Zhu this year?" Xie Jingzhi asked casually.

Gu Chunling thought Xie Jingzhi was bored and wanted to chat with her, so she answered whatever was asked: "I'm twenty-six years old (by Chinese reckoning) and have been working for two years."

Twenty-six is ​​good, the age is just right. Xie Jingzhi calculated in her mind, becoming more and more satisfied. Just as she was about to ask more about the Zhu family, she heard hurried footsteps outside.

"Grandpa, you wanted to see me?" He Ming pulled back the curtain and walked into the physiotherapy room alone.

Xie Jingzhi put aside his calculations and solemnly instructed his grandson: "Why did it take you so long to come? Go wash your hands and then remove the ginger paste from her back." He gestured towards the sink, "Then wash the medicinal paste and mugwort ash off with a towel."

He Ming had no doubts. He took a white coat hanging on the wall, put it on, and quickly walked to the sink to turn on the tap.

He squeezed out a pump of hand sanitizer and carefully washed his hands, then disinfected his hands and wrists with disinfectant.

After finishing cleaning, he bent down to treat Gu Chunling's back.

The whole process was unhurried and seamless, as if it were etched into my memory.

Xie Jingzhi watched He Ming bustling around with satisfaction, a hint of regret appearing on her wrinkled face: such a promising talent, yet he didn't follow in his footsteps and changed his major to study finance.

"Alright, Grandpa." He Ming carefully wiped Gu Chunling's back, then pulled down her clothes without looking at her, and turned to reply to Xie Jingzhi.

"Go and call Xiao Zhu in." Xie Jingzhi concealed the desolation in her eyes and pointed in the direction of the curtain.

He Ming obediently did as instructed and stepped out of the physiotherapy room.

Zhu Liushuang, who was waiting outside, seemed restless, probably because there was someone inside who could easily tug at her heartstrings.

"Zhu Liushuang, come here for a moment."

A corner of the curtain was lifted, and the moment Zhu Liushuang looked up, she saw He Ming's thin lips part slightly, calling her name in a voice that was neither too loud nor too soft.

She raised her hand, looking bewildered, and pointed to herself: "Did you call me?"

He Ming nodded and explained, "Yes, I have something to tell you." Having done odd jobs for his grandfather for so many years, he was very familiar with the whole process.

“Okay—” Zhu Liushuang stood up abruptly. “Thank you, senior.”

He Ming did not leave her to go into the inner room alone, but stood there patiently waiting. Only when she approached did he lift the curtain for her and make a "please" gesture.

"Little Zhu, come quick."

When Xie Jingzhi called to Zhu Liushuang, she still turned her head to look in He Ming's direction. The curtain swayed, but the handsome figure was nowhere to be seen.

He must be busy with his own things now, Zhu Liushuang thought dejectedly.

However, He Ming had already been very considerate; he even gentlemanly lifted the curtain for her.

"Dr. Xie, is there something you need to tell me?" Zhu Liushuang asked, perking up.

Xie Jingzhi stood up, supporting himself on the back of the chair. He pushed away Zhu Liushuang's hand, which was about to help him, and walked to Gu Chunling's side on his own.

He lifted half of Gu Chunling's shirt and pointed to the reddened skin on her back, saying, "Xiao Zhu, listen carefully. About three hours after the moxibustion, blisters will appear on your mother's back. Tomorrow... have her sit down, and you can treat the blisters. You need to disinfect the area three times from top to bottom with a cotton ball soaked in 75% alcohol. After the surface of the blister has dried, use a sterilized needle to prick along the lower edge of the blister..."

Xie Jingzhi spoke slowly, gesturing with her hands as she spoke, and Zhu Liushuang generally understood.

She took out her phone, quickly jotted down the doctor's instructions in her notes, and then asked, "Dr. Xie, is there anything else I should be careful about besides these?"

"Don't let the air conditioner or fan blow directly on you, try not to get angry, go to bed early... Come back next time after the blisters have healed." Xie Jingzhi smiled, "This little girl is quite thoughtful!"

Zhu Liu blushed slightly at the compliment: "It's nothing, it's nothing. Thank you so much for your help today!"

After exchanging a few polite words, a person walked in from outside the curtain.

Zhu Liushuang's eyes lit up, and her heart trembled slightly.

He Ming walked up to her carrying an enamel mug.

He stretched out his long arm and placed the cup in her hand: "Be careful, it's hot."

"Oh, okay." Zhu Liushuang gripped the handle tightly, and a strong smell of ginger wafted into her nose.

She doesn't like eating ginger, and when she eats out, she always painstakingly picks out the ginger, even the finely chopped pieces.

But now the cup was already in her hands, and it was ginger water personally delivered by He Ming. If she didn't drink it, she would be going against his kindness.

Zhu Liushuang lowered her head, frowned, and a "ready to die" expression appeared on her face. She planned to drink the "hot potato" in her hand in one gulp to show her sincerity.

She thought she had hidden it well, but He Ming had actually seen all of her constantly changing expressions.

"It's not for you to drink, it's for Auntie," He Ming said casually, clearing his throat.

Zhu Liushuang raised her head, her eyes, as clear as autumn water, filled with shyness: it turned out she had misunderstood!

"Oh, okay, thank you, senior—" Her face flushed, and she walked around the physiotherapy bed to her mother's side, handing her the ginger water.

Gu Chunling, with her back to the three of them, couldn't see what was happening behind her, but Xie Jingzhi, sitting in the chair, was thoroughly enjoying the spectacle.

He suppressed a laugh and turned to look out the window. After a few seconds, he said, "After the Du meridian moxibustion, drink a cup of hot ginger water to warm and replenish your Yang energy."

"Oh, thank you for your trouble, Dr. Xie!" Gu Chunling slowly moved over and took the enamel cup her daughter offered, sipping the tea in small sips.

"Grandpa—are you done? The food is all cooked!" Just when the room was so quiet that only the sound of drinking water could be heard, Yuan Xiaoqin came to urge people to eat lunch.

"It's over, I'll be there in a bit," He Ming replied to Yuan Xiaoqin.

Xie Jingzhi's gaze lingered on her grandson and Zhu Liushuang's faces for a few moments before she suddenly suggested, "Ah Ming, why don't we invite Xiao Zhu and her mother to stay for lunch?"

When the old man turned his head, his face held a hint of pressure: "You and Xiao Zhu are friends, right?"

He Ming understood the implication in his grandfather's words and dared not argue. He didn't really mind having Zhu Liushuang and her daughter stay for lunch; it was just a matter of adding a couple more pairs of chopsticks.

Gu Chunling was completely confused and looked at her daughter with bewilderment: "Xiaoshuang, what's this?"

Zhu Liushuang didn't know how to explain to her mother for a moment, so she hurriedly lowered her head and whispered, "Let's talk about it when we get home..."

After dealing with her mother, she quickly looked up and declined Xie Jingzhi's offer: "How could I possibly trouble you! Dr. Xie, we need to go to the city to buy medicine later, and dinner has already been cooked at home..."

On her first visit to someone's home seeking medical treatment, she shamelessly stayed for a meal. No matter how much she liked He Ming, she couldn't have done that.
